you'll find floppy images of MILOs for:

	XLT (aka XL300/XL366, EV5 CPUs only)
	PC164 (not LX nor SX)
	Ruffian (aka UX)

These MILOs are based on Stefan Reinauer's <stepan@suse.de> latest MILO
code (2.2-18) and LINUX kernel (2.2.19) patches, found at:

	http://www.suse.de/~stepan

They contain enhancements in the areas of:

1. they work on XLT and PC164 :-)

2. they can deal with the so-called sparse superblock EXT2 partitions
   (ie partitions larger than ~2GB in size, which require a blocksize
    larger than 1K)
